Vital Signs

• Measuring vital signs is one means of getting information about body condition. Included in vital signs are – Temperature(T)– Pulse (P)– Respiration (R)– Blood Pressure (BP)Measuring height (ht) is included in this unit

although it is not a vital sign.Weight is covered in Unit 10.

Temperature

• Is a measurement of the amount of heat in the body. The healthy body maintains a balance between heat produced and lost.

• Is created as the body changes food to energy.• Is lost from the body to the environment by

contact, perspiration, breathing and other means.

Normal Range Key Points

• Oral-98.6 ‘ (F) Fahrenheit– Range 97.6-99.6 (F)Rectal-99.6 (F)- Range 98.6-100.6 (F)Axillary-97.6 (F)- Range 96.6-98.6 (F)Tympanic-98.6 (F)- Range 97.6-99.6 (F)

Reporting and Recording-Temperature

• Notify nurse immediately if:– Oral temperature below 97 (F) or above 100 (F)– Rectal temperature below 98 (F) or above 101 (F)– Axillary temperature below 96 (F) or above 99 (F)– Tympanic temperature below 97 (F)or above 100(F)Notify nurse if CNA has difficulty obtaining

temperature.Record or document temperature reading, using the

following symbols:Oral=O Tympanic=TRectal=R Axillary=Ax

Pulse

• Measurement of number of times the heart beats, a basic observation of the functioning of the heart and circulatory system.

• “Normal” or average pulse– 60-100 beats per minute. Each person has a

rate that is “normal” for him/her.– Should be regular in rate, rhythm and

strength of force.

Variation in pulse pressure

• All variations in pulse should be reported to the nurse.

• Elder pulses are often irregular.– Abnormal rate can be distinguished by

• Pulse beat of less than 60, counted for one full minute.

• Pulse beat of more than 100, counted for one minute

• Pulse rate may be increased by such things as exercise, activity, emotional distress, fever.

Pulse• Abnormal rhythm can be described as:

– Beats that are not evenly spaced apart such as skipped beats, extra beats or an erratic pattern of beats.

Abnormal strength or force can be described as:-Bounding-pulse cannot be occluded by mild pressure.-Weak and thready -pulse can be occluded by slight pressure. Often has fast rate.

Respiration• Counting the inspiration and expiration of

air.• “Normal” or average respiratory rate is

14-20 per minute for average adult. Each person has a rate that is “normal” for him/her.

Respiration• Variations-all variations in respiratory rate

should be reported to the nurse.– Rate

• Increased by exercise, fever, lung disease, heart disease, emotional distress.

• Decreased by sleep, inactivity, pain medication.Character and rhythm

-Dyspnea- difficult or labored breathing, extra muscles used for breathing.

-Shallow- small amounts of air exchanged.-Noisy- gurgling, wheezing, or snoring sounds.-Irregular- such as cycles of dyspnea followed by apnea.

Blood Pressure

• Blood pressure is the force of blood against artery walls

• Pressure level depends on:– Rate and strength of heart beat– Ease with which blood flows through the

arteries– Amount of blood within the circulatory system

Blood Pressure

Systolic Pressure• The force within arteries

when the heart contracts• The highest pressure

within the arteries• The top number of BP• The first sound heard

when measuring BP.

Diastolic Pressure• The force within arteries

when heart relaxes between beats

• The lower number of BP• The level at which pulse

sounds change or cease.

Blood Pressure

• “Normal” or average blood pressure for the older adult.– Systolic pressure <120, Diastolic<90– Resident previous measurements identify

“normal” or expected BP level for that individual.

Blood Pressure• Variations

– Blood pressure may increase slightly with age, due to various factors. BP may be temporarily elevated by exercise or emotional distress.

– Hypertension-High Blood Pressure• Systolic BP >140, Diastolic BP >90

– Postural Hypotension (orthostatic hypotension)-elderly person’s body is unable to rapidly adjust to maintain normal blood pressure in the head and upper body when the person moves from lying to sitting, or sitting to standing. The person will complain of dizziness or feeling faint.

Measuring BP

• Equipment used– Sphygmomanometer (BP cuff) and gauge– Stethoscope

• Technique/Key points– Choosing cuff of appropriate size Correct size range indicated on inside of cuff– Positioning cuff, gauge and stethoscope

Snug fit about 1 inch above bend in elbow on bare upper arm

Measuring BP

• Technique/Key points (continued)– Positioning stethoscope

Place diaphragm firmly over brachial artery located little finger side above bend in elbow

– Interpreting sounds heardFirst sound heard – systolicPoint where sound disappears/changes – diastolic

– Time and interval with recheckingWait 30-60 seconds before rechecking

Blood Pressure

• Reporting and recording– Report to nurse changes in resident’s BP

from what is “normal” for him/her.– Report systolic pressure <100 or >190– Report diastolic pressure <60 or > 100– Notify nurse if CNA has difficulty hearing or

measuring BP.– Record and document BP measurement.– Write as systolic over diastolic (120/80)
